Addressing a joint press convention with U.Ok. Prime Minister Keir Starmer at Chequers, the British PM’s countryside residence, Mr. Trump stated he has a “excellent relationship” with Mr. Modi and likewise wished him on his seventy fifth birthday — a gesture reciprocated by the Indian chief with a “stunning” assertion.
“I’m very near India. I’m very near the Prime Minister of India. I spoke to him the opposite day to want him a Happy Birthday,” Mr. Trump advised reporters.
“We have an excellent relationship, and he put out a good looking assertion too. But I sanctioned them,” he stated, in response to a query about his plans on coping with Russian President Vladimir Putin.
Mr. Trump’s name on Tuesday (September 16, 2025), a day earlier than Mr. Modi turned 75, is being seen as a big gesture as a part of the US’ efforts to reset ties with India amid pressure over tariff points.
The Trump administration doubled tariffs on Indian items to a whopping 50%, together with a 25% further duties for India’s buy of Russian crude oil.
Defending its buy of Russian crude oil, India has been sustaining that its power procurement is pushed by nationwide curiosity and market dynamics.
“Very merely, if the worth of oil comes down, Mr. Putin goes to drop out. He’s going to haven’t any alternative. He’s going to drop out of that struggle,” Mr. Trump stated, including that he was pressured to sanction European nations and China too for getting oil from Russia.
“China is paying a really massive tariff proper now to the United States, however I’m keen to do different issues, however not when the folks that I’m combating for are shopping for oil from Russia. If the oil worth comes down, very merely, Russia will settle; and the oil worth is manner down, we received it manner down,” he claimed.
During the press convention, Mr. Trump famous that Mr. Putin had been his “largest disappointment” over the continuing battle with Ukraine and went on to repeat his declare about intervening within the India-Pakistan face-off earlier this 12 months.
“We did seven (conflicts) and most of them weren’t considered settleable. We did India, and we did Pakistan. That’s two nuclear (international locations),” he stated.
“That was purely for commerce. You [India and Pakistan] need to commerce with us, you are going to should get alongside. And they [India and Pakistan] have been going at it scorching and heavy,” he stated.
In the aftermath of Operation Sindoor in retaliation of the Pakistan-backed terrorist strike in Pahalgam in April, Mr. Trump had taken to on social media to proclaim that India and Pakistan had agreed to a “full and immediate” ceasefire and repeatedly claimed that he advised the nuclear-armed South Asian neighbours that America will do a “lot of trade” with them in the event that they stopped the battle.
India has persistently denied any third-party intervention, sustaining that the understanding on cessation of hostilities with Pakistan was reached following direct talks between the Directors General of Military Operations (DGMOs) of the 2 militaries.
Mr. Trump and spouse Melania, who have been within the UK on a two-day State Visit on the invitation of King Charles III, departed from Chequers to board Air Force One again to Washington quickly after the press interplay.
